Round 19 – South East Melbourne Phoenix v Tasmania JackJumpers
Saturday 10 February, 5.30pm tip-off AEDT
John Cain Arena
Watch LIVE on ESPN via Kayo and Foxtel
State of Play
A spot in finals, and highly likely a top 4 place, is up for grabs for the JackJumpers this Saturday as they face South East Melbourne Pheonix in the last away game of the regular season. While South East Melbourne are languishing at the bottom of the standings, they have been one team which has proved a bogey side for the 3rd place JackJumpers with Pheonix taking home the W in both of their match ups so far this season – a heartbreaking 1 point loss in Round 3 and then SEM being the grinch to spoil the Jackies’ Christmas Day home game extravaganza.
Phoenix will have several key bodies back in Round 19 with Matt Kenyon, Mitch Creek and Gary Browne likely to return from respective injuries and they’ll be eager to finish off NBL24 with a bang.
Fun facts
Jack McVeigh leads the league in ‘Plus Minus’ (+195) and Impact (+130.6), while Clint Steindl is ranked 1st in the Legaue for 3-point percentage (53%).
Last time they met
HUNGRY JACKS NBL ROUND 12
TASMANIA JACKJUMPERS 77 (McVeigh 20, Doyle 18, Crawford 12)
SOUTH EAST MELBOURNE 85 (Browne 20, Nader 20, Kenyon 12)
Christmas Day basketball in the NBL inspired the South East Melbourne Phoenix to a morale boosting performance full of heart to upset the Tasmania JackJumpers 85-77 in Hobart.
The NBL double-header for Christmas Day was greeted by a sold out crowd at MyState Bank Arena and the odds were stacked against the Phoenix. To top that off they were still missing captain Mitch Creek along with Craig Moller and Gorjok Gak.
Star centre Alan Williams also collected a fourth foul early in the second quarter and 320-game veteran Reuben Te Rangi went down with a lower leg injury.
If that wasn’t enough, they were up against the second placed JackJumpers who were on their home floor in special Christmas uniforms with a raucous crowd behind them, but South East Melbourne just wouldn’t be denied.
Browne finished with 20 points, 11 rebounds and six assists with new signing Abdel Nader adding 20 points and seven boards on 11-of-12 field goal shooting despite 4-of-15 from the field.
SRT Logistics Coaches’ take
Assistant Coach Jarrad Weeks said “they’ve got nothing to lose and we know they like to spoil the party for other teams as they head into finals, as we’ve been on the receiving end of before, in a good way. They also have key personnel coming back in and on their home floor, they’ll be hungry. SEM like to play with pace, so we’ll need to keep it on our own terms. We’ve been playing a good style of basketball over the past couple of weeks so we need to continue that in these next couple of games.
Ins & outs
Tasmania JackJumpers: Majok Deng remains sidelined with an ankle injury.
South East Melbourne Phoenix: Matt Kenyon and Austin Rapp will return to the line up. Mitch Creek and Gary Browne will miss the game through injury.
